*Viral Video Sparks Outrage and Debate in Adelaide, Australia*
A disturbing video from Adelaide, Australia, has gone viral on social media, showing a resident confronting a man of Indian origin who allegedly attempted to defecate on the roadside in broad daylight. The incident, which occurred in the suburb of Para Hills, has sparked a heated debate about public hygiene, civic behavior, and immigration policies.
*The Incident*
The video, recorded by a local resident named Trent Carter, shows the man squatting down with his pants and underwear down to his ankles. When confronted by Carter, the man claims he was "just peeing." However, Carter disputes this, saying, "This is Australia, what are you doing?" The confrontation escalates, with Carter scolding the man for his behavior and the man becoming visibly embarrassed ¹ ².
